Established in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been focused to reducing the time to market for innovators crafting new medical devices. The company distinguishes it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times typically between 1 to 3 days—an achievement unreachable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ard realized the imperative need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for highly active development programs inventing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is essential in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

In addition to rout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Reasons Medical Device Sterilization is Essential

Protection from infections remains a key element of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Effective sterilization of medical devices substantially re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ers as well. Substandard sterilization can bring about outbreaks of life-threatening di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Sterilization Techniques for Medical Devices

The science behind sterilization has grown considerably over the last century, adopting a variety of methods suited to multiple types of devices and materials. Some of the most commonly employed techniques include:

Steam-Based Sterilization (Autoclaving)

Autoclaving remains the most prevalent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is efficient, affordable, and green,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Advanced Directions in Medical Instrument Sterilization

As the landscape moves forward, several key trends are guiding sterilization processes:

Green Sterilization Methods

As ecological guidelines intensify, organizations are actively investing in sustainable sterilization practices. Efforts include cutting down reliance on unsafe ch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ring recyclable packaging choices, and optimizing energy resource use in sterilization processes.

Complex Materials and Device Complexity

The expansion of high-tech med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ling complex materials. Progress in sterilization include methods such as low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ging sensitive components.

Enhanced Digital Tracking Systems

With advances in digital technology, traceability of sterilization methods is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er comprehensive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time alerts, significantly limiting human error and strengthening patient safety.
